Medicaid and Postpartum Hopitalizations
Health Affairs
This report (January 2023) summarizes the results of a study which found significant reduction of hospitalizations of a child and/or mother after a birth.

Improved Processing Needed for Veterans’ Claims of Contaminated Water Exposure at Camp Lejeune
OIG/Veterans Administration
This report (August 2022) of the Inspector General of the Veterans Administration provides the results of a review of the processing and deciding of claims tied to contaminated water exposure at Camp Lejeune. The OIG fuound that of 57,500 Camp Lejeune-related claims for VA disability compensation benefits reviewed, Veterans Benefits Administration staff incorrectly processed 21K claims. The largest error was prematurely denying more than 17K claims by not sending required letters to veterans requesting evidence needed to document exposure.

Demographic Variation in Health Insurance Coverage
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C)
This report summarizes a statistical analysis of 2020 health survey data to estimate U.S. health insurance coverage. The analysis finds that in 2020, nearly 10% of Americans were uninsured (31.6 million), including 5% (3.7 million) children and nearly 14% of working-aged adults.
